Event Description

I am planning an Install Day at my place in January. (About 45 miles East of Sacramento, near Placerville) If Santa was good to you, there may be some presents that need installing at that time! If Santa was not good to you, you are still welcome to come by.

 

I am thinking January 15th is going to be the date.

 I will provide Burgers, Dogs and drinks, we can do a potluck for the rest.

 

This will be "weather permitting" due to the time of the year. I will have the woodstove going so we can thaw out occasionally! 

 If it does start to rain I can probably fit two FJs in the garage.


If there is interest we can hit Iron Mountain Road for some snow afterward.
